作者never1314 (never!)
看板Database
标题[请教] 怎麽留下不符合规定的栏位?
时间Thu May 1 16:38:09 2008
假如是一份各公司的薪水资料
我要找出某年度给全体员工分红都超过4万块的公司负责人
money
年度 公司编号 员工姓名 分红
94 A 张三 5万
94 A 李四 6万
94 B 孙五 3万
94 B 赵六 5万
95 A 张三 3万
95 A 李四 2万
95 B 孙五 5万
95 B 赵六 5万
company_data
公司编号 公司名称 负责人编号 年度
A 三三百货 001 94
A 三三百货 002 95
B 四四商场 003 94
A 四四商场 004 95
我用以下语法已经找到"不符合"每年每个员工都分红超过4万的公司编号及年度
select 公司编号,年度 from money where 分红<4万
得到view
公司编号 年度
A 95
B 94
我要怎麽写SQL从company_data中排除view中的两笔资料,取出95 B跟94 A的负责人编号
因为我试了很久,不知道该怎麽一次比对两笔资料让他符合
--
※ 发信站: 批踢踢实业坊(ptt.cc)
◆ From: 203.67.246.34
1F:推 ruby0104:company_data left join view where view.ID is null 05/02 04:58